Marja-Liisa Torniainen: Sunnuntai rakennustyömaalla 1.
The works are united by the colour yellow. The first three images date from the construction period of the Vuores residential area, and the last two are from the Finn-Match factory (Tikkutehdas) from the time it served as a hub for graffiti artists and the location for many photoshoots. Vuores has been built for several years, and a residential building has risen on the site of the Tikkutehdas, which, as far as the photographer knows, has not yet been completed.
About the artist
Marja-Liisa Torniainen is a visual artist born in Helsinki; she works as a photographer and painter, as well as a freelance writer and art critic. Colour is central to her paintings, and it also features in her photographs, which tend to be more socially oriented. Writing is a natural way for her to exist. Torniainen lives and works at the Ateljee House in Tampere.
